In today’s digital world, where cyber threats are increasingly sophisticated, protecting information systems is more critical than ever. One of the key tools in cybersecurity is the Intrusion Detection and Prevention System (IDPS). This article will explain what an IDPS is, how it works, and why it is essential for safeguarding networks.
What is an IDPS?
An Intrusion Detection and Prevention System (IDPS) is a security solution designed to monitor network traffic and system activities for malicious actions or policy violations. It serves two primary functions: detection and prevention.
- Detection involves identifying potential threats or suspicious activities, such as unauthorized access attempts or malware infections.
- Prevention goes a step further by actively blocking or mitigating these threats before they can cause harm.
IDPS can be categorized into two main types: Network-based IDPS (NIDPS) and Host-based IDPS (HIDPS).
- NIDPS monitors network traffic for multiple devices, analyzing data packets as they travel across the network.
- HIDPS focuses on individual devices, monitoring system logs and activities to detect suspicious behavior.
How Does an IDPS Work?
An IDPS operates through a series of steps to ensure effective monitoring and response to potential threats:
- Data Collection: The IDPS collects data from various sources, including network traffic, system logs, and user activities. This data is crucial for identifying patterns and anomalies.
- Traffic Analysis: The system analyzes the collected data using predefined rules and algorithms. It looks for known attack signatures (specific patterns associated with known threats) and behavioral anomalies (unusual activities that deviate from normal behavior).
- Alert Generation: When the IDPS detects a potential threat, it generates an alert. This alert notifies security personnel of the suspicious activity, allowing them to investigate further.
- Response Actions: Depending on the configuration, the IDPS can take automated actions to prevent the threat. This may include blocking the offending IP address, terminating a malicious session, or alerting administrators for manual intervention.
- Logging and Reporting: The IDPS logs all detected events and responses, providing a detailed record for future analysis. This information is valuable for understanding attack patterns and improving security measures.
Why is IDPS Important?
The importance of an IDPS cannot be overstated. Here are a few reasons why organizations rely on these systems:
- Proactive Defense: An IDPS helps organizations identify and respond to threats before they can cause significant damage. This proactive approach is essential in today’s fast-paced cyber landscape.
- Compliance: Many industries have regulatory requirements that mandate the use of security measures like IDPS. Implementing such systems helps organizations meet these compliance standards.
- Incident Response: By providing real-time alerts and detailed logs, an IDPS enhances an organization’s ability to respond to security incidents effectively. This can minimize downtime and reduce the impact of a breach.
- Continuous Improvement: The data collected by an IDPS can be analyzed to identify trends and vulnerabilities, allowing organizations to strengthen their security posture over time.
Conclusion
In summary, an Intrusion Detection and Prevention System (IDPS) is a vital component of modern cybersecurity strategies. By monitoring network traffic and system activities, it helps organizations detect and prevent potential threats, ensuring the safety of their information systems. For anyone interested in pursuing a career in cybersecurity, understanding IDPS is a fundamental step toward building a robust security framework.